French firm seeks to invest 375m euros in Uzbek drinking water supply projects

  

The Veolia Water (France) international company made a proposal to implement an investment project, which stipulates the management and upgrade of the drinking water supply and sewerage systems in the largest cities of Uzbekistan - Tashkent and Samarqand.

The company had agreed to invest 315 million euros to implement the project in the Uzbek capital, and 60 million euros in Samarqand.

Before taking the decision, the Veolia Water experts thoroughly studied the current state of and ways of upgrading the drinking water supply and sewerage systems in Tashkent and Samarqand on the basis of private and state partnership.
